For mounting the lights near the license plate, I just drilled holes in the sides of the brushguard. The bolts actually ran horizontal instead of vertical.

And the lights on my roof I made some brackets that mount to the factory roof rack ~ plenty strong, i have the same bracket in the rear holding up my CB antenna and it takes alot of abuse since its on top of the truck
 






yeah i wanna mount my other set like the black X u have...on the brushgaurd by the license plate
 






Originally posted by adidaswear
yeah i wanna mount my other set like the black X u have...on the brushgaurd by the license plate

Same truck ~ all you need to do is drill a 3/8" hole and then buy longer mounting bolts and some spacers so the lights are centered between the guard and the license plate. Probably took me 2 hours including drive time to the hardware store on a saturday.
